The retreat is hosted by Shivam Rath, a second-generation Indian-Australian musician who has studied with masters like Pandit Debashish Bhattacharya and Riley Lee. He brings together Indian classical raga, mantra, and modern sound in a way that’s accessible to beginners. The program includes daily yoga, meditation, pranayama, and workshops on raga theory and rhythm, plus guest facilitators who lead sessions on tea ceremony, sound healing, and art therapy.

Each day has a clear structure: mornings are for sadhana (yoga, pranayama, mantra), afternoons dive into raga practice and improvisation, and evenings are for kirtan, sound healing, and raga circles. There’s also time for nature immersion—guided forest walks, swimming in the river, and sitting by the fire. The aim is to experience music as a living practice, not just something to perform, and the landscape around you becomes part of that practice.

What makes this retreat different is its focus on sound as a pathway to presence and connection. It’s not just a yoga retreat with some music thrown in; it’s a deep dive into the tradition of Nāda Yoga. You’ll learn about the emotional and spiritual qualities of different ragas, practice call-and-response singing, and explore how sound can be used for healing and meditation. By the end, you’ll have a new way of listening—to music, to nature, and to yourself.

The location, Ecoasis Mami Wata, is a small retreat center in the Tweed Valley, near Uki. The accommodations range from private forest chalets to a simple camping area, all set in lush rainforest. The center has a yoga shala, a tea temple, and beautiful views towards Mount Warning. It’s a peaceful, grounded space that feels far from the normal tourist trail.
